返回

H5开发攻克难题指南:全能解决开发兼容

前端

踏上 H5 开发征程:破除兼容之壁,征服常见难题

一、兼容之路:iOS 与安卓双剑合璧

作为前端开发人员,踏入 H5 开发领域,兼容性是一块绕不开的绊脚石。针对 iOS 和安卓两大平台,我们总结了一系列兼容性方案,助你顺畅无忧地跨平台开发。

iOS 浏览器与 H5:相爱相杀

iOS 版 Safari 的 H5 开发,是不少开发者的心头痛。我们为你总结了相关经验,助你顺利对接。

  • 避免在 H5 中使用 Webview,iOS 端不支持 Webview。

安卓浏览器与 H5:合纵连横

各大安卓手机系统浏览器混战,给 H5 开发带来不少挑战。在这些浏览器中,如何统一表现形式?别担心,方法就在这里。

  • 针对安卓浏览器兼容性问题,可以使用统一 UI 库,以确保代码的跨浏览器稳定性。

二、H5 开发之痛:解决常见难题,不留死角

H5 开发中,难免会遇到一些常见难题。针对这些难题,我们为你精选了最全面的解决之道。

H5 页面与 Native App 的衔接:丝滑无缝

H5 页面与 Native App 之间如何无缝衔接?我们为你提供了几种有效的方法,让你轻松实现 H5 与 Native 之间的桥接。

  • 建议使用 H5 与 Native 之间的通信接口,确保流畅的跨端交互体验。

重定向问题:万流归宗,不失方向

H5 页面重定向时,如何避免页面混乱?我们为你提供了几种解决重定向问题的思路,助你轻松解决重定向引发的困扰。

  • 建议使用 window.location.href 重定向页面,以确保重定向的可靠性和安全性。

页面后退问题:灵动退回,不留痕迹

在 H5 页面后退时,如何避免页面闪动或刷新?我们为你提供了几种应对页面后退问题的策略,让你在后退时也能从容应对。

  • 建议使用 history.go(-1) 进行页面后退,以确保退出的稳定性和流畅性。

用户体验至上:让 H5 页面更友好

H5 页面如何提高用户体验?我们为你总结了一些提升 H5 页面用户体验的技巧,让你打造出更具用户粘性的 H5 页面。

  • 建议在 H5 页面中加入加载动画,提升用户等待的体验感,降低页面加载的焦虑感。

三、展望未来:H5 开发的无尽可能,蓄势待发

H5 开发的脚步不会停止,未来的发展方向令人期待。我们为你展望了一些 H5 开发的趋势,助你把握机遇,引领时代潮流。

5G 时代的 H5 开发:速度与激情的碰撞

5G 时代的到来,将给 H5 开发带来哪些革新?我们为你解读了 5G 时代对 H5 开发的影响,让你抢占先机,把握 5G 带来的机遇。

  • 建议关注 5G 对 H5 网络性能的影响,以便及时优化 H5 页面,提高访问速度。

AI 赋能 H5 开发:智能化与便捷性的交融

AI 技术如何为 H5 开发注入新活力?我们为你探索了 AI 对 H5 开发的赋能,让你了解 AI 如何助你提升 H5 开发效率,打造更具创新性的 H5 页面。

  • 建议关注 AI 在 H5 页面智能化优化、数据分析、以及用户交互等方面的应用,以期优化 H5 开发的整体流程。

结语:H5 开发,不止于挑战,更是机遇

H5 开发的挑战与机遇并存,但只要你有足够的决心和耐心,相信你一定能成为 H5 开发高手。让我们共同携手,探索 H5 开发的无限可能,书写 H5 开发的辉煌新篇章!

常见问题解答

  1. H5 开发和 Web 开发有什么区别?

    • H5 开发基于 HTML5 技术,主要针对移动端设备,而 Web 开发主要面向桌面端设备。
  2. 如何提高 H5 页面的性能?

    • 优化图片大小、减少 HTTP 请求、使用缓存、避免过度动画等。
  3. 如何解决 H5 页面中出现的安全问题?

    • 使用 SSL 证书、防止跨站脚本攻击、避免存储敏感信息等。
  4. H5 开发中如何实现跨平台兼容性?

    • 使用框架(如 React Native、Ionic)或遵循跨平台指南,如避免使用原生功能。
  5. H5 开发的未来发展趋势是什么?

    • 5G、AI、物联网(IoT)和区块链将对 H5 开发产生重大影响。